商用的数据库的主流是什么

fiy 其他 1

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    商用的数据库主流通常有以下几种:

    1. Oracle Database:Oracle Database是目前全球最受欢迎的商用数据库之一。它具有强大的功能和可靠的性能,适用于大型企业和复杂的业务需求。它支持多种数据模型,包括关系型、对象型和XML等,提供高级的数据管理和安全性能。

    2. Microsoft SQL Server:Microsoft SQL Server是微软推出的一款关系型数据库管理系统。它具有与其他微软产品的良好兼容性,适用于中小型企业和小型项目。它提供了强大的数据管理和分析功能,支持跨平台的数据集成和报表生成。

    3. IBM DB2:IBM DB2是国际商业机器公司(IBM)开发的一款关系型数据库管理系统。它适用于大型企业和高性能的数据处理需求。DB2具有高度可扩展的架构和先进的数据压缩技术,能够处理海量数据并提供高可用性和可靠性。

    4. MySQL:MySQL是一款开源的关系型数据库管理系统,被广泛应用于中小型企业和个人开发者。它具有简单易用、性能优越和免费开源的特点,支持多种操作系统和编程语言。MySQL适用于低负载和小规模的应用场景。

    5. PostgreSQL:PostgreSQL是一款开源的关系型数据库管理系统,具有良好的可扩展性和可定制性。它适用于中小型企业和大型项目,提供了丰富的功能和高性能的数据处理能力。PostgreSQL支持多种数据类型和高级的数据处理功能,可以满足各种复杂的业务需求。

    这些商用数据库都具有各自的特点和优势,选择适合自己业务需求的数据库是非常重要的。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    商用的数据库主流可以分为关系型数据库和非关系型数据库两大类。

    关系型数据库是目前商用数据库的主流之一。它基于关系模型,将数据组织成表的形式,每个表由行和列组成,行表示记录,列表示字段。关系型数据库具有结构化、一致性、可靠性和安全性的特点,支持复杂的数据查询和事务处理。其中最常用的关系型数据库包括Oracle、MySQL、SQL Server和DB2等。

    非关系型数据库也称为NoSQL数据库,是近年来发展起来的一种新型数据库。与关系型数据库不同,非关系型数据库不使用固定的表结构,而是采用键值对、文档、列族、图等形式来组织数据。非关系型数据库具有高可扩展性、高性能和灵活的特点,适用于处理大规模和非结构化数据。常见的非关系型数据库有MongoDB、Cassandra、Redis和Elasticsearch等。

    在选择商用数据库时,需要根据具体的业务需求和数据特点来进行评估和选择。关系型数据库适用于需要保证数据一致性和事务处理的场景,而非关系型数据库适用于需要处理大规模和非结构化数据的场景。同时,还可以考虑数据库的性能、可靠性、安全性、成本等因素来进行选择。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    商用的数据库主流包括关系型数据库和非关系型数据库。

    1. 关系型数据库:关系型数据库采用表格的形式来组织和存储数据,数据以行和列的形式呈现。常见的关系型数据库有Oracle、MySQL、SQL Server等。

      • 数据建模:首先需要进行数据建模,确定数据表的结构,包括表名、字段名、字段类型、约束等。常用的建模工具有ERWin、PowerDesigner等。
      • 数据库设计:根据需求设计数据库的结构,确定数据表之间的关系,包括主键、外键等。可以使用SQL语言来创建和修改表结构。
      • 数据库管理:数据库管理员负责数据库的安装、配置和维护。管理工具可以帮助管理员监控数据库性能、备份和恢复数据等。
      • 数据操作:通过SQL语言进行数据的增删改查操作。开发人员可以使用编程语言(如Java、C#)来连接数据库,并通过SQL语句与数据库交互。
    2. 非关系型数据库:非关系型数据库以键值对、文档、图形等形式存储和管理数据,不需要预先定义数据结构。常见的非关系型数据库有MongoDB、Redis、Cassandra等。

      • 数据模型:非关系型数据库使用不同的数据模型,如键值对、文档、列族、图形等。根据数据特点和需求选择合适的数据库。
      • 数据存储:非关系型数据库将数据以特定的数据结构存储在磁盘上,通常使用B树、哈希等算法进行数据索引和存储。
      • 数据查询:非关系型数据库支持各种查询方式,如根据键值查询、根据条件查询、全文搜索等。查询语言可以是特定的查询语法,也可以使用编程语言的API。
      • 数据分布:非关系型数据库支持数据的分布式存储和处理,可以通过分片、复制等技术实现数据的高可用和高性能。

    关系型数据库适用于需要严格的数据一致性和事务支持的应用场景,如金融系统、ERP系统等。非关系型数据库适用于数据结构灵活、数据量大、读写频繁的应用场景,如社交网络、物联网等。根据具体的业务需求和技术特点选择合适的数据库。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部